Background

Today, over 110 million people are displaced from war, violence and persecution globally. Although seeking safety is a human right for all, we are witnessing too many people seeking safety around the world being needlessly exposed to further adversity, hardship and experiencing unacceptable harm and risks. People who leave everything behind, make very arduous and dangerous journeys to safety and then at the moment they find themselves in desperate need of safety, instead find themselves facing stigma and xenophobia and - at times, denied their most fundamental human rights.

With IPSOS 2022 survey showing that 78% of people believe in the right to seek safety in other countries, we know that compassion is there.

The goal was to reach this 78% with emotional storytelling in order to increase public solidarity and action towards those seeking safety and protect their right to do so in a fast and fair manner.

Execution

Our challenge was to tell a refugee’s story of struggle and upheaval through sound. How could we communicate the danger when it's not seen on camera? We created a soundscape that would immerse the audience and help them to put together the pieces of the story, outside of the images.

With carefully selected and edited sound design, we sonically portrayed the experiences of three different people who had various experiences. Using light and heavy touches of sound effects, foley, ADR and dialogue performances, we carefully and considerately weaved together a soundscape to enhance the film. We wanted this film to feel and be sonically different to most films, and took a more of a subtle, poetic approach juxtaposing some of the more brutal visuals. Overall we wanted to create impact when required, as well as real moments of clarity with silence.
